    Goals / Remit

    The IEMFA is a young and growing umbrella organisation affiliating over 90 non governmental grassroots organisations from over 20 countries in five continents, advocating for a precautionary approach to electromagnetic pollution, relevant public information on prevention and risk, an adequate support to patients with electro-hypersensitivity syndrome (EHS), and an increased funding of independent research on EMF health effects. The IEMFA is supported by a growing body of independent scientific and medical experts on living processes, with a multilevel, multidisciplinary health focus.

    The IEMFA aims to disseminate coherent information and advice to national and international health authorities and policy-makers on the rapidly growing evidence of actual and potential effects on health and wellbeing by non-ionizing electromagnetic fields (EMF). The IEMFA also addresses other stakeholders and individuals with an interest in the subject.

    The IEMFA urges governments, health authorities and citizens to take precautionary measures, and proposes a new set of standards. The new guidelines for human exposure to EMF as presented in THE SELETUN RESOLUTION were published in Review of Environmental Health by a consortium of independent international scientists. These significantly lower recommendations compared to today’s situation are based on the latest body of evidence in biological sciences and on the potential public-health and environmental implications of the unprecedented global exposures to EMF. www.iemfa.org

    Other financial info

    IEMFA is an umbrella organisation which is so far working without a separate budget.

    The member organisations finance directly expenses for board members travelling etc. All IEMFA representatives work at a volunteer basis.
